Transaction 85a04c613e590fc6f5112cb439970758c41225774c8d964af418825161848747
1 Input
1 Output
-
85a04c613e590fc6f5112cb439970758c41225774c8d964af418825161848747:0
- value
- 39251117
- script pubkey
- OP_0 OP_PUSHBYTES_20 61c8682413a57fdd5ecace0fdfbd49c8ea0413c4
- address
- bc1qv8yxsfqn54la6hk2ec8al02fer4qgy7yxxr0kc